An Unbiased View of tronlending
An Unbiased View of tronlending
Blog Article
Having said that, it’s critical to contemplate security actions when making these addresses to shield your money and forestall unauthorized entry.
You are able to distinguish among different types of Ethereum addresses by being familiar with their exclusive attributes. Listed below are a few critical distinctions to keep in mind:
The way in which that s is chosen also matters immensely regarding its cryptographic stability. To paraphrase, It's not necessarily recommended to select this secret exponent yourself or come up with any sort of intelligent method as you could to get a password (aka Mind wallet) as a great number of such procedures happen to be used for many years to crack tricks applying different algorithms and Laptop or computer application, such as People utilized to crack passwords. Thus, the secret exponent need to be generated utilizing a cryptographically-secure pseudo-random number generator (CSPRNG) like the WorldWideWeb Consortium (W3C) Cryptography API (disclosure: I am amongst 12 contributors to that spec on Github), so that there is considerably less likely a chance that an attacker could forecast that value, since the random bits that make up that number are sourced from a variety of locations from your community unit, and from procedures that don't transmit that entropy data online (assuming the software you are using is Harmless in addition to a Safe and sound CSPRNG). Illustration Python code:
By default, any time a safety supervisor is installed, in order to protect versus DNS spoofing assaults, the results of constructive host title resolutions are cached permanently. When a security supervisor will not be set up, the default conduct is to cache entries for a finite (implementation dependent) length of time. The results of unsuccessful host title resolution is cached for a really short length of time (ten seconds) to boost effectiveness. If your default habits will not be ideal, then a Java protection house might be set to a special Time-to-Are living (TTL) benefit for beneficial caching. Also, a technique admin can configure a distinct damaging caching TTL worth when required. Two Java security Attributes Regulate the TTL values useful for beneficial and destructive host name resolution caching: networkaddress.cache.ttl
Developing an Ethereum wallet is a simple yet important stage for anybody participating Using the Ethereum blockchain. The method commences with choosing a wallet form that aligns with your requirements.
Ethereum addresses are hashes of the general public vital. So to generate a person It's important to generate a private essential very first (see: What is the method of estimate an Ethereum address from a 256 little bit private crucial?)
Transaction Signing: Only EOAs can signal transactions simply because they have a private vital. The signature generated utilizing the private important makes certain the authenticity and integrity in the transaction. Deal accounts, nonetheless, cannot indication transactions given that they deficiency a private crucial.
To burn off tokens: When tokens are burned, These are despatched for the eth random address zero address. This can make them forever unavailable.
On the other hand, agreement accounts can perform steps explicitly allowed because of the code. The behavior of the contract account is outlined during the wise deal code, and it may only execute capabilities and actions that were programmed into it.
The zero address is a Specific address that shouldn't be employed for any goal aside from All those listed above. In the event you send Ether to the zero address or try to create a contract or connect with a deal for the zero address, you may get rid of your money or your transaction will fail.
The goal of this deal is to show how a delegatecall may be used to connect with another contract and modify its storage. By creating a delegatecall to contract B, contract A can modify its own storage variables using the setVars function of deal B.
It could produce a ethereum account from your seed generated by mousemovement as it truly is in bitaddress.org. QR code for ethereum is likewise generated and might be downloaded as png file.
Addresses are stored inside the EVM in the decentralized way. Therefore no one entity has control over the storage of addresses. This assists to make sure the security and reliability from the Ethereum network.
When you continue on to examine the composition of Ethereum addresses, it is crucial to be aware of the purpose and importance they Perform in facilitating transactions around the Ethereum network.